1. Align Sales and Marketing Teams
An effective sales enablement strategy begins with a strong alignment between sales and marketing teams. Collaborate on defining goals, target audience, and messaging to ensure that marketing efforts are directly supporting sales objectives. “Having both teams on the same page, working together to create and deliver content that speaks to the needs of our prospects, has been invaluable,” said one L&D professional.
2. Provide Regular Sales Training
Investing in regular sales training is crucial to keep your team up-to-date with the latest trends, techniques, and tools. This should include product knowledge, industry insights, and best practices. One sales manager noted, “We’ve seen dramatic improvements in our sales team’s performance after implementing regular training sessions. They’re now able to address client pain points more effectively and close deals faster.”
3. Equip Your Team with the Right Tools
Having the right tools at their disposal can make a significant difference in your sales team’s effectiveness. Invest in CRM systems, sales enablement platforms, and collaboration tools that streamline processes and centralize information. A generic L&D professional shared, “Our sales reps’ productivity has skyrocketed since we started using a solid tech stack. They’re able to focus more on selling and building relationships, rather than being bogged down by administrative tasks.”
4. Encourage Continuous Learning and Development
Sales enablement is an ongoing process, and your team should always be encouraged to learn and grow. Foster a culture of continuous learning by providing access to additional resources, such as eLearning courses, webinars, and industry events. “Our sales team has become more proactive in seeking out new learning opportunities, and it’s had a massive impact on their performance,” said a learning and development specialist.
